**ABOUT OUR COMPANY**

Lynx Equity Limited is a Canadian-based manager of private equity funds. Lynx Equity has a proven track record in identifying and building value in a diversified portfolio of companies across North America and Europe.

**ABOUT THE POSITION**

As an Analyst, you will assist in sourcing acquisition opportunities, and in creating a database of potential opportunities. Once an acquisition has been identified, you will work with team members in the preparation of due diligence, which will include preparing financial models, transaction summaries, and obtaining and reviewing due diligence materials. You will also assist in the preparation of budgets and analysis of financial reports from portfolio companies.

**JOB DUTIES**
- Prepare financial models
- Prepare due diligence checklists and manage due diligence of transactions
- Organization and maintenance of the due diligence data room and folders
- Source and analyze potential target companies
- Financial statement analysis
- Conduct industry and competitive analysis
- Assist with preparation of Investment memorandums
- Industry research
- Portfolio Company support (budgeting, board meeting presentations, research, analysis, etc.)
- Competitive analysis
- Administrative duties
- Prepare banking binders as needed to source financing
- Assist in financing-related requests
- Assist the M&A team with ad hoc projects
- Assist the Operations team as needed
- Other duties as assigned
